May’s Point
Mays Point is a hamlet in the Town of Tyre, Seneca County, New York near the Wayne and Cayuga county lines. It is located 7 miles northeast of the hamlet of Seneca Falls, at an elevation of 381 feet. The primary intersection in the hamlet is at N.Y. Route 89 and Mays Point Road. Lock 25 and the Mays Point Dam are central locations on this hamlet to the north of Montezuma Wildlife Refuge.
